Timbers’ 2015 MLS Cup Anniversary Celebration Soured by Loss to Real Salt Lake
PROVIDENCE PARK, PORTLAND, OREGON, JUL 17 – Real Salt Lake ended Portland Timbers' 10-game home unbeaten streak with a late goal, handing Portland their first scoreless home loss this season, coach said the team faces a dip.
- On Wednesday, the Portland Timbers were defeated 1-0 by Real Salt Lake in front of their home crowd at Providence Park during an event honoring the anniversary of their 2015 MLS Cup victory.
- The loss added to a challenging period for the Timbers, who had dropped three out of their previous four games and were coming off a 2-1 defeat at St. Louis City.
- Real Salt Lake broke a five-game winless streak with Diogo Goncalves scoring in the 83rd minute, while Timbers goalkeeper Maxime Crepeau stopped three second-half shots but the offense struggled to connect.
- Timbers coach Phil Neville acknowledged the team is in a dip, stating, "We can't shy away from the fact that we're going through a dip," and noted missing players affected performance.
- This loss ended Portland’s 10-game unbeaten home streak since a February season-opening defeat and underscores their ongoing challenge in maintaining consistent form.

Timbers fail to score, lose 1-0 to Real Salt Lake
Diogo Gonçalves scored late in the second half and Rafael Cabral made it stand up in Real Salt Lake’s 1-0 victory over the Portland Timbers on Wednesday night.Gonçalves scored for the third time this season when he used 20-year-old rookie Ariath Piol’s second assist in the 83rd minute to send a right-footed shot from the right side of the box past Maxime Crépeau.
